Boston Consulting Group with 34 offers emerged as the “largest recruiter” at Indian Institute of Management-Ahmedabad (IIMA) which conducted the first cluster of final placements for the PGP class of 2025.
Over 47 firms participated in Cluster 1 on Friday which comprised six cohorts – investment banking and markets, management consulting, niche consulting, advisory consulting, cards and financial advisory, private equity, venture capital, and asset management, stated an official release here, Saturday.
Prominent recruiters in the management consulting cohort included regular recruiters such as BCG, McKinsey, Kearney, Accenture Strategy, Monitor Deloitte, Simon-Kucher, EY Parthenon, Deloitte, PwC and KPMG. Prominent recruiters in the Investment Banking and Markets space included Avendus Capital, Moelis, HSBC, with the highest offers in Investment Banking made by Goldman Sachs (8).
The PE and VC domain saw an uptick, with the participation of firms like General Atlantic, Everstone, Elevation Capital, Arga Investment. American Express rolled out 15 offers, highest in the cards and financial advisory cohort. Firms such as Transformation X (Dubai) and Arthur D Little (Riyadh) rolled out international placement opportunities for the student pool, the release added.
The Clusters 2 and 3 of placements will be held on February 3 and 6, respectively.
